Utility Systems Services, Inc. v. Caregard Warranty Services, Inc. et al
Plaintiff: Utility Systems Services, Inc.
Defendant: Caregard Warranty Services, Inc, Caregard Warranty Services, Inc., AFG Technologies, LLC and R. Wright Brewer, III
3Rd Party Defendant: Geoff Humphreys
Case Number: 3:2016cv00505
Filed: August 1, 2016
Court: US District Court for the Middle District of Louisiana
Office: Baton Rouge Office
Presiding Judge: Shelly D Dick
Referring Judge: Erin Wilder-Doomes
Nature of Suit: Copyright
Cause of Action: 28 U.S.C. § 1338 Copyright Infringement
Jury Demanded By: Both
